  Ashcott | British History Online
Ashcott Union friendly society, recorded in 1778, was still in existence in 1901 when it held a feast on 29 May, possibly the Ashcott revel mentioned in the 1780s.
Ashcott's position on a major road probably accounted for the number of businesses in the 19th century: 27 households were engaged in trade in 1811.
Ashcott formed part of the Bridgwater poor-law union from 1836, from 1894 was part of Bridgwater rural district, and in 1974 was absorbed into Sedgemoor district.

 Ring O'Bells - Ashcott, Nr Glastonbury, Somerset
The Ring 0’ Bells is an 18th Century Free house pub in the Somerset village of Ashcott (click to see map and directions), which for the last 18 years has been run by the same family partnership of John and Elaine Foreman and Elaine’s brother, John Sharman.
A number of awards have been gained over the years both for the quality of its home-cooked food and for the range and quality of its ales, being elected Somerset CAMRA Pub of the Year in 1998.
The real ales on tap often include one of the beers from local micro-breweries Moor Beer Company (situated near to Ashcott village) or Glastonbury Ales, along with beers from other "micros" in the West Country and elsewhere.

 S & D - Ashcott   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-11-03)
Originally the station platform here was built of timber, but this was later replaced by a pre-fabricated S.R. type structure.
The adjacent station building was built from red brick alongside the road crossing of the Ashcott to Meare road.
Three quarters of a mile to the east of Ashcott station were 'Petfu Sidings', opened in 1920, these served another local peat works.

 Mark Moran Consultancy Services
The Ashcott Beer Fest is organised jointly by the Ashcott School PTA, Cheeky Chimps Playgroup and the Ashcott Playing Field to raise funds for equipment and facilities for the people of the village.
The 6 previous festivals have received compliments from festival goers for the variety and quality of the Beers available.
The Ashcott Fest is designed for family participation, with activities, bands and Beers selected to appeal to all ages, sexes and tastes.
